show interfaces private-vlan

Display type and status of PVLAN interfaces.
Z9500
Syntax
show interfaces private-vlan [interface interface]

Usage
This command has two types of display — a list of all PVLAN interfaces or for a
Information
specific interface. Examples of both types of output are shown below.
1450
(OPTIONAL) Enter the keyword interface followed by the
interface type and slot/port numbers or port-channel
number to specify the port(s) for which you want to display
PVLAN information. The range of Z9500 slot IDs is 0 to 2.
Enter only a slot ID to display the PVLAN status for all ports
on a Z9500 line card. The valid values are:
port-channel port-channel-number
tengigabitethernet [slot-id | slot/port]
fortygigE [slot-id | slot/port]
EXEC
EXEC Privilege
